Amazes me that we don't have a lapsteel thread after all of these years.
I made both of these lapsteels out of steel and aluminum this summer to use at the center of a project, they are both bowed.
They have two goldfoil pickups in them, with stereo outputs, so whichever side is not the active picking side has harmonics sent to a second amp. It's neat.
The Bass lapsteel has wound strings for more string noises, and is tuned DAda. The Guitar lapsteel has flats and is tuned DAdgad.
